#e92024 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e92024 is composed of 91.4% red, 12.5%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.3% magenta, 84.5%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 358.8 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 52%. #e92024 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4048 with #d30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#e92024 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e92024 has RGB values of R:233, G:32,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.85,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15278116.

Shades and Tints of #e92024
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090101 is the darkest color, while #fef6f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e92024
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b7e7e is the less saturated color, while #fc0d12 is the most saturated one.
